Research Paper (undergraduate) from the year 2008 in the subject Psychology - Developmental Psychology, grade: A, , language: English, abstract: Life is marked by developmental changes in every domain of life: physical, cognitive, social, personality, faith, and moral. Due to great researchers such as Erikson, Kohlberg, Freud, Piaget, and Fowler we are able to understand the development of each domain more thoroughly and are consequently almost able to predict the development from a baby to an adult with accuracy. Each stage of life has its own challenges and key events which have a huge impact on a person“s life, challenges which can be dealt with successfully or not-successfully. The aim of this paper is to overview the life stage 'adolescence, the last stage of childhood ' with its incorporated challenges, events and characteristics in the domains of a person's physical, cognitive, social, personality, faith, and moral life. (For a general overview and comparison over the major theories of human cognitive, physical, social, moral, and faith development please find the charts in Appendix I.)
